Severe Thunderstorm Warning
National Weather Service Denver CO
639 PM MDT Mon Jun 2 2025

The National Weather Service in Denver has issued a

* Severe Thunderstorm Warning for...
  West Central Logan County in northeastern Colorado...
  Eastern Weld County in northeastern Colorado...

* Until 715 PM MDT.

* At 639 PM MDT, a severe thunderstorm was located over Stoneham, or 
  25 miles north of Fort Morgan, moving northeast at 10 mph.

  HAZARD...Ping pong ball size hail and 60 mph wind gusts.

  SOURCE...Radar indicated.

  IMPACT...People and animals outdoors will be injured. Expect
           hail damage to roofs, siding, windows, and vehicles.
           Expect wind damage to roofs, siding, and trees.

* Locations impacted include...
  Stoneham.

PRECAUTIONARY/PREPAREDNESS ACTIONS...

Seek shelter inside a well-built structure and stay away from 
windows. This storm is capable of producing damaging winds and large 
hail.

Tornadoes can develop quickly from severe thunderstorms. Seek 
shelter immediately in an interior room on the lowest floor of a 
well-built structure.
